Contrast

#9ed2ff as textRatioAAAA largeAAAFix
Aaon white
1.6:1failfailfail
  • AA: use #0075db as the text (4.6:1)
  • AAA: use #0057a3 as the text (7.26:1)
  • AA: or shift the background to #575757 (4.51:1)
  • AAA: or shift the background to #383838 (7.32:1)
Aaon black
13.12:1passpasspassPasses AAA — no fix needed.

Fixes keep hue and saturation and move lightness only, so the suggestion stays on-brand. Ratios are symmetric: the same numbers apply with #9ed2ff as the background.
